Bitcoin’s value crash continues, dropping 7.46 per cent to US$18,915.29 at 15:59 GMT on Saturday (June 18), losing $1,525.41 from its previous close.
Bitcoin, the world’s biggest and best-known cryptocurrency, is down 60.8 per cent from the year’s high of $48,234 on March 28.
Ether, the coin linked to the ethereum blockchain network, dropped 8.84 per cent to $988.52 on Saturday, losing $95.9 from its previous close.
